DURUM WHEAT MIDDS
Durum wheat midds are a by-product of the milling process of durum wheat.
The milling process separates the endosperm (primarily carbohydrates and
what goes into pasta) from the bran.
The durum wheat midds produced at Dakota Growers Pasta Company are a high protein feed
source for livestock and pet food. We pelletize all of the wheat midds produced at the
cooperative to create a more palatable feed source that is easier to handle.
North
Dakota State University Research Extension Center at Carrington, North Dakota has
conducted several feeding trials with beef cattle and bison. Durum wheat midds have proven
to be an excellent protein source for winter cows, backgrounding or finishing calves, or
feeding bison.
